Local Anesthetic copyright
Prior to the discovery of modern anesthetic agents , copyright held a unexpected position in surgical procedure. From the late 1800s, surgeons noted its potent local anesthetic properties, allowing for reduced surgical interventions with less patient discomfort. Early surgeons like William Halsted employed copyright solutions to deaden sensation during intricate skin operations and certain superficial surgeries. Despite , its dependency-inducing nature and serious systemic side effects eventually caused its abandonment in favor of safer alternatives. Consequently, the era of copyright’s widespread use as a surgical anesthetic came to a close , leaving behind a notable but ultimately unsustainable chapter in medical annals .

Topical copyright in Otolaryngology Practice: Applications and Security Factors
Topical copyright has historically been used in otolaryngologic interventions primarily for its hemostatic properties, assisting with examination during nasal examinations . While once routine , its modern application is significantly reduced due to safety concerns and the availability of safer anesthetics . Crucial risk concerns involve the risk for cardiovascular problems , systemic absorption , and the development of tolerance . Therefore, its administration demands expert assessment and careful following to recommended procedures.
The Controversial History of The Substance in Healthcare Procedures
For several period, the drug wasn't seen as the harmful substance it is today . From the late 1800s until the 1920s decades of the 1900s , it held a peculiar place in medical practice . Doctors considered it useful as a surface anesthetic, pain reliever , and even treatment for ailments like seasonal rhinitis and low spirits. Numerous formulations , including coca-based toothaches remedies and restorative , were widely prescribed. However, the increasing awareness of its severely addictive properties and detrimental repercussions eventually resulted in its gradual restriction from mainstream healthcare applications .
